Title: Roads named after 'Sesame Street' characters
Post by: bandit957 on June 05, 2022, 06:19:32 PM
How many roads are named after 'Sesame Street' characters?

According to Google Maps, there is a section of Lake Forest, California, with roads named after Grover, Kermit, Oscar, Big Bird, and Cookie Monster. Silverdale, Washington, has Big Bird and Cookie Monster. Pella, Iowa, has a Cookie Monster, which is really just a little unpaved road. A few other places have a Big Bird.
